    HINDUSTAN LATEX LIMITED HISTORY HLL Lifecare Limited (HLL) started to serve the Nation in the area of Health Care‚ on March1‚ 1966‚ with its incorporation as a corporate entity under the Ministry of Health and Family Welfare of the Government of India. HLL was set up in the natural rubber rich state of Kerala‚ for the production of male contraceptive sheaths for the National Family Planning Programme. We argue‚ using a theoretical model and empirical analysis‚ that the regulation of key retail interest rates diminishes the ability of the market determined rates to act as independent price signals‚ or as benchmarks for use in asset pricing and monetary policy. Further interest rate liberalization should‚ therefore‚ strengthen the information conveyed by movements in interest rates‚ allowing for the better pricing of risk and capital.
